This insightful book offers a compelling portrait of Dr. Manmohan Singh, one of India's most respected economists and former Prime Minister, highlighting his pivotal role in transforming India's economy. It traces his journey from an academic and economist to a policymaker who ushered in the 1991 economic reforms that liberalized India's closed economy. The book delves into his contributions as Finance Minister, where he dismantled the License Raj, encouraged foreign investment, and laid the foundation for rapid economic growth. It also reflects on his tenure as Prime Minister, focusing on inclusive development, fiscal prudence, and India's emergence as a global economic player. Through detailed analysis and well-documented narratives, the book underscores Dr. Singh's integrity, vision, and quiet yet firm leadership style. It is both a tribute and an analytical account of how his policies reshaped India's economic landscape. Rich with facts and reflections, this book is essential reading for those interested in India's modern economic history, leadership in governance, and the power of reform. It celebrates Dr. Singh not just as a statesman but as the architect of India's economic renaissance, whose legacy continues to influence policymakers and economists alike.

"Economic Adaptation: Responding to Climate Change Threats" is a critical exploration of how economic policies and strategies can be effectively adapted to combat and mitigate the impacts of climate change. The book underscores the necessity of integrating climate adaptation into broader economic planning to build resilient societies capable of withstanding environmental shocks. By focusing on rapid and inclusive development, it provides a comprehensive framework for creating robust adaptation strategies that are both equitable and sustainable. The book highlights the profound impacts of climate change on critical sectors such as agriculture, particularly in regions highly sensitive to climate variability. For instance, it discusses how Uganda's agriculture sector, especially its coffee production, faces significant threats from changing climatic conditions and outlines adaptive measures that can help sustain production and protect livelihoods. These examples underscore the broader theme that adaptation cannot be an afterthought but must be an integral part of economic development policies. The Book is an essential resource for policymakers, business leaders, and researchers. It provides a detailed roadmap for developing effective adaptation strategies that not only address immediate climate risks but also promote long-term sustainable development. By presenting a blend of theoretical insights and practical applications, the book offers valuable guidance for building a resilient future in the face of escalating climate threats.

Late of Prof. K.D. Bajpai memorial lecture Indian art some issues/Kapila Vatsyayan. Art in India as in other countries of the world was principally devoted to the service of religion. It reflects the intimate relationship of ideas and life. Mythology symbolism and iconography are just vehicles or aids to understand the essence and spirit of Indian art as each symbol or every icon has a specific meaning and is expressed with a specific purpose. To appreciate and enjoy art in its proper perspective it is imperative to understand the inner meaning and the philosophy behind the creation of the art peace. The enjoyment which art gives is of unique kind (vilaksnasvada) and is quite different from other kinds of enjoyment in life (alaukika). The present volume aims at documenting and analysing different aspects of Indian art focussing primarily on appreciation and aesthetics. Fresh evidences in the subject are marshlled and new aspects have been outlined. The theme is thus viewed from a refreshingly original angle. The lucid exposition of the delicate theme is sure to facilitate a deeper comprehension and evoke stimulating response from art lovers and scholars. 186 pp.
